Global Progressing Cavity Pump Market Size To Worth USD 4.9 Billion By 2033 | CAGR of 4.35%

The Global Progressing Cavity Pump Market Size was Valued at USD 3.2 Billion in 2023 and the Worldwide Progressing Cavity Pump Market Size is Expected to Reach USD 4.9 Billion by 2033, according to a research report published by Spherical Insights & Consulting. A rotating positive displacement pump known as an eccentric screw pump or screw pump is the advancing cavity pump. As the rotor is cranked, liquids with greater viscosities are transferred via a series of progress and pushed through a sequential order of tiny, distinct cavities with defined shapes in the progressive cavity. As such, minimal degrees of shearing are applied to the pump and the volumetric flow rates become proportionate to the rotation rate. One kind of positive displacement pump designed to handle very viscous fluids and especially difficult pumping applications is the progressive cavity pump. Progressive cavity pumps are used for the intermittent or continuous transfer of raw materials with varying degrees of viscosity, abrasiveness, or even high solid content in a wide range of applications. Many industrial operators in the food and beverage, oil and gas, water, and wastewater sectors utilize progressive cavity pumps to discharge highly viscous material at a constant flow rate. However, changes in well conditions and operational parameters, such as motor speed, can have a significant negative impact on the pump and also reduce the process optimization. These changes can also negatively affect the system's consistent and reliable performance.

Asia Pacific is expected to hold the largest share of the global progressing cavity pump market over the forecast period.
Asia Pacific is expected to hold the largest share of the global progressing cavity pump market over the forecast period. The region's growing contributions of gas and oil, together with rising costs associated with exploration and production, are driving demand for PCPs in the region. Furthermore, PCPs are utilized in the construction sector to pump viscous materials like slurries and concrete. The region's emphasis on developing its infrastructure is another element driving the market's growth. Asia Pacific's growing environmental concerns are driving infrastructure spending on water and wastewater treatment.

North America is predicted to grow at the fastest pace in the global progressing cavity pump market during the projected timeframe. The well-established manufacturing sector in North America consists of industries including mining, oil and gas processing, pharmaceuticals, food and beverage production, and wastewater treatment. The demand in these regions determines North America's market share. Also, the progressive cavity pump market in the United States holds the largest market share, and on the continent of North America, the progressive cavity pump market in Canada is growing at the fastest rate.
